Ghana - Import of Machinery and Apparatus for Isotopic Separation and Parts Thereof
Since 2013, Ghana Import of Machinery and Apparatus for Isotopic Separation and Parts Thereof jumped by 76.7% year on year. In 2018, the country was number 32 among other countries in Import of Machinery and Apparatus for Isotopic Separation and Parts Thereof with $44,664.91. Ghana is overtaken by Philippines, which was ranked number 31 with $46,493 and is followed by Switzerland at $41,776.48. Netherlands lead the ranking with $17,508,919.58 in 2019, -48.2% compared to 2018. France, United States and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Bahamas witnessed the best average annual growth at +354.6% per year, while Lesotho recorded the worst performance at -75.2% per year.
